How to use citation management tools in an academic resource platform?
Citation management tools assist researchers in organizing references and automating bibliographies within academic resource platforms. These tools are fully operational and practically implementable across most major platforms.
These applications function through browser extensions or platform-specific export features for reference collection. Key principles include maintaining a consistent database and using customizable citation styles. Necessary conditions involve compatible platforms and installation of the relevant extension or plugin. Limitations may arise with non-standard citation formats or less common platforms. Always verify automatic metadata extraction and periodically back up reference libraries.
To implement, install the chosen tool’s browser extension, then capture references directly from the academic platform. Alternatively, export metadata via RIS/BibTeX formats and import these into the software. Organize references into project-specific folders within the tool. For document writing, use the plugin to automatically insert citations and format bibliographies in MS Word, Google Docs, or LaTeX environments. This enhances citation accuracy, saves time, and ensures consistent reference formatting.
